Surfer Blood support Review - Fasterlouder

09 Aug 2010

We got a cool review from FASTERLOUDER from our Melbourne show with Surfer Blood.

 

"First to take the stage were Papa Vs Pretty, a young band down from Sydney for what was also their first Melbourne show. Through chunky riffs and tearing vocals, they opened their set ablaze with a fiery spirit. Reference points abounded thick and fast, mostly headed towards the heavy rock canon, with some early Radiohead in the mix. The most impressive thing about them was the conviction, which was so powerful that conviction doesn’t quite describe it so well: they were in the kind of place where it’s happening so natural, it’s just there, and it doesn’t have anything to do with self-confidence. Being extremely tight as a band obviously helps, and this fact was really exhilarating to begin with, but after a while became a bit mercenary. All that hammering forth looked over-serious, but then came the single, Heavy Harm, and that really shone. Definitely a band to watch."

New Recording's

27 Feb 2010

Howwdy,

 

We have just finished tracking our new EP, so we thought now is a good time to shed some light on the record!

First of all the EP is being produced by "Something For Kate's" Paul Dempsey and is being recorded at Alberts Studios in Sydney. 

The EP has 6 songs, most of which you wont of heard before, the majority of which we have only played at two shows, but we've been rehearsing and writing intensely for the last 2 months and have found the direction we want to go in.  So we are pretty excited to release this EP! 

Working with Paul has been incredible as well, his experience as a songwriter gave us an invaluable second set of ears, that helped give the songs better shape and more impact.

Direction Direction Direction.

04 Feb 2010

Yo,

 

If you've heard alot of our stuff, you would of probably made the observation that we jump around genres alot, its never been intentional though, its kind of just how we've functioned, exploring every avenue trying to get our own sound. But after years of writing in different styles on different instruments in all different ways, we have finally started to get our own sound.

It has taken a long time, but it feels liberating to finally have direction. It's a bit of a heavier and stripped back sound, and has a big focus on vocal harmonies. All 3 of us are singing now. 

So in light of this discovery we are getting ready to record a new EP, we've been rehearsing, demoing and writing like crazy and it's starting to cement itself into something cool.
